If Bridgeport was riding high fresh off their 70-49 takedown of Magnolia last Saturday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Bridgeport Bulldogs lost 59-36 to the Catholic Central Crusaders on Thursday. While losing is never fun, the Bulldogs can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' Ohio basketball rankings (they are ranked 532nd, while the Crusaders are ranked 257th).

Despite the defeat, Bridgeport saw an underclassman step up: sophomore Jaleel Vincent posted 15 points and five rebounds. Vincent's evening made it 11 games in a row in which he has scored at least ten points. Jaki Threet was another key player, putting up eight points.
Bridgeport's loss was their third straight on the road, which dropped their record down to 5-6. As for Catholic Central, the victory made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 11-2.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Bridgeport will challenge Conotton Valley at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. As for Catholic Central, they are taking a road trip to take on Heartland Christian at 6:45 p.m. on Saturday. Heartland Christian knows how to get points on the board -- the team has finished with 55 points or more in their past eight games -- so hopefully Catholic Central likes a good challenge.
